Output 5615a7835adaa05d9ebbf6ab812d8a2a8981754889150d7cdc43ea6639171339:42

value
882300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9ab97111e6151f519d32b9909b1799d0e0be972 OP_EQUAL
address
3NzYvXgKTXgN22pqD9thXg6sbUh3YireJz
transaction
5615a7835adaa05d9ebbf6ab812d8a2a8981754889150d7cdc43ea6639171339
spent
true